I'm using planner-appt to manage appointments.  I like this approach
because entering a task and entering an appointment are the same
hot-key --- I only have to remember one way of making a "reminder".

I have a '* Schedule' section and appointments are nicely collected
there (though they also appear in my task list).

Recently I have tried the planner-cyclic setup because I need to be
reminded about recurring appointments.  I think it is working.

"Phillip Lord" <address@hidden> writes:
> Firstly, my diary cylic file tells me about selective display, 
> and suggests I remove it with "s" in Calendar. But this actually
> takes me to the diary file, rather than diary.cyclic-tasks. 

Me too!  (the only way I could edit the file was using vi!)

I found M-x show-all-diary-entries (bound to C-c C-s), but it just
shows me the contents of ~/.diary not ~/.diary.cyclic-tasks.

I don't know whether it makes sense to have more than one diary file.
Seems to me that Emacs things there can only be one, but is happy to
put other files in the cryptic editing mode without giving you a way
to turn it off :-(

If you set the diary-file variable to your cyclic-tasks file, then C-c
C-s does display entries (yay!).
